Social Disability Benefits for Social Security

Whether you have been diagnosed with mesothelioma or you are seeking benefits due to the disease, you may be wondering about how to apply for Social Security Disability Benefits. Mesothelioma, a form of lung cancer can affect the lining of the. Exposure to asbestos is the main reason for the disease. It is extremely rare.

The Social Security Administration recognizes mesothelioma as a debilitating disease. It has developed guidelines to accelerate the processing of disability claims. The Compassionate Allowance program was established to speed up the processing of certain benefits.

Many mesothelioma sufferers are interested in Supplemental Security Income (SSI). This welfare program provides financial aid to people who are disabled and do not have assets.

Social Security Disability Benefits for mesothelioma benefits are available to those who meet the eligibility criteria. You can start receiving payments within a month of the filing. To be eligible to receive benefits, you need to have proper medical documentation.

Your doctor must complete an Residual Functional Capacity form. This forms details your cancer stage, spread and treatment plans. You can then utilize this form to apply for mesothelioma compensation Social Security Disability Benefits.

You can apply for SSI on your own, however it is highly recommended you seek help from an experienced attorney. Your lawyer can guide you through the process and make sure you have all the required medical documents. You also be able to appeal the decision if you are denied.

The SSI program is a good option for those younger than 65 and suffer from mesothelioma. Many states have programs that complement federal programs. You may be eligible to receive SSI when you are entitled to a higher monthly rate of compensation.

You'll have to fill in a complete medical questionnaire when applying for Social Security Disability Benefits. You will be asked to provide details of your mesothelioma signs and symptoms as well as the extent of your cancer. You will also be required to provide hospital discharge summaries and medical records.

A letter of approval will be sent to you if your claim is approved. In some cases you may be required wait for up to two years before you receive benefits.

Asbestos trust funds

Asbestos trust funds are an excellent option to get compensation for mesothelioma. The funds are created to compensate claimants for medical expenses and income loss because of asbestos exposure. If you have mesothelioma, it is important to file your claim as soon as is possible. A lawyer with experience in asbestos claims can assist you navigate the legal maze.

There are a number of factors that can affect the amount of compensation you receive. First, you must prove that you were exposed to asbestos. This is done by medical evidence. You'll need images as well as pathology reports, doctor notes, and medical records. You should also record the location of exposure. You'll also need to record your employment documents and invoices.

Based on the trust fund, you may be eligible for compensation ranging from a few hundred dollars to thousands of dollars. The greater the number of exposures you have the more money you could receive. You may also be eligible for compensation for funeral expenses and household expenses as well as lost income.

A class action lawsuit may be a possibility to obtain compensation. This type of lawsuit is filed by a group of people who suffer from the same asbestos-related illness. A class action lawsuit is more specific than an individual claim. You may also be eligible for veterans benefits.

The amount you get is determined by the asbestos trust fund which you filed your claim. Each fund has its own eligibility criteria and criteria. Asbestos trust funds are responsible for paying out billions of dollars in claims in the past decade. Asbestos trust funds paid $13.5 billion in 2011

A knowledgeable asbestos lawyer can explain your options and pinpoint the source of your exposure. They can also help you gather the evidence required to prove your claim. They can also help you understand the various options available.

If you are diagnosed with mesothelioma and asbestos exposure, it is important to make a claim as quickly as possible. An asbestos law firm can assist you through the legal maze.

Lawsuit settlements

Settlements for mesothelioma lawsuits can aid you and your family financially. The reason is that the compensation will pay for medical bills and any wages you have lost. The amount you receive will depend on the severity of your illness and how long you were exposed to asbestos, and whether the defendant is at fault.

The mesothelioma average settlement could be as low as $1 million. The amount could be much higher if the case is brought to trial. It is essential that you act fast in order to secure the highest amount of amount of compensation.

In a mesothelioma lawsuit you must show that the defendant is responsible for your injuries. You must also prove you were exposed. Your lawyer will collect the necessary documents and begin working on your case. Other legal options are available that could provide additional income.

In certain cases your lawyer may negotiate a settlement with the lawyer representing the defendant. A settlement offer may be made prior to or after the trial has taken place. It is important to consider each offer separately. You may receive compensation all at once or in installments.

You may receive compensation through special damages. This includes damages for pain and suffering. You could also receive punitive damages. These damages are taxable. You may also pay tax on any interest that you receive.

The statute of limitations in your particular state will determine the time you have to file your case. Certain states permit you to submit your case within one year, while other states permit filing for up to three years.

After filing your lawsuit the case might be subject to a case management conference. This is a conference between the plaintiff and defense attorneys to establish deadlines for exchange of evidence in discovery and the filing of motions. If the plaintiff and defendant do not reach an agreement on a settlement, the matter goes to trial.

Before you file your mesothelioma case, it is essential to talk with an experienced attorney. Your lawyer can help you understand the way your case could go to trial and how the settlement process works.

Veterans"claims

Mesothelioma sufferers may be eligible for VA disability benefits. This federal program compensates those suffering from asbestos-related ailments for their medical costs, lost wages, and other costs. VA claims can be complicated and so veterans may need to consult with an experienced lawyer to file the proper claim.

Veterans must present proof of diagnosis in order to claim an VA claim for mesothelioma law damages. This should include medical records like the cytology or pathology reports. The VA will use these records to confirm the connection between asbestos exposure.

Typically, those diagnosed with mesothelioma receive a 100 percent disability rating by the VA. This means that those who suffer from mesothelioma can receive monthly compensation. Survivors of veterans who die from mesothelioma could also be eligible to receive Dependency and Indemnity Benefits. These benefits are available to the spouses and dependents of those who have lost a veteran.

Although the process of submitting an VA claim can be simple but it can take months. The VA suggests that veterans meet with an accredited claims agent. During this time they can get the assistance they require to make their claim.

It is crucial that you start the VA claim process if you suffer from mesothelioma. VA health centers offer low-cost treatments and can assist veterans with their lodging and travel expenses.

VA disability compensation is tax-free. There is no income limitation on the amount of compensation. The amount is determined by the degree of disability. Single veterans are entitled to $3,000 per month in benefits. Couples with dependents can enjoy higher rates.
